Also called cash advance payday loans, check advance loans, deferred deposit check loans, post dated check loans and high-risk loans, they appear to be a costly answer to those people who have difficulty in handling and spending cash very very carefully. Payday advances are the most costly types of credit. These loans are regarded as a solution that is short-term short-term income issues.

Pay day loans can be quite a vicious period that can entangle them in a quagmire of spiraling debts

The key reason why folks are lured to pay day loans is basically because in not as much as half an hour, with no concerns asked, no credit checks they obtain the quantity they desperately require by providing the financial institution a proof earnings and their banking account. Towards the debtor it really is both a blessing and a curse, blessing because it can trap them as it temporarily solves some problems but a curse. The debtor will not recognize he could be perhaps perhaps not resolving issues but simply producing a whole lot larger issues that probably may not be resolved. The recipients of pay day loans are low-income individuals who have no source that is alternative of. Such folks are not often able to repay the mortgage and thus expand the mortgage times that are several them spend a bigger interest compared to the principle quantity that they had lent.

If somebody had to borrow $100 for a time period of 2 weeks, he would need to compose a post dated look for $115 and provide it into the loan provider. The apr or even the APR with this deal, that is the expense of credit on an annual foundation, is 391 per cent. In the event that debtor really wants to roll over or expand the mortgage for three more times he will need certainly to spend a pastime of $60 for a financial loan of $100.

Lets make the situation of the individual B whom borrowed $200 from a store that is payday fix their automobile, he published them a search for $250. Ever since then he has been paying them $50 biweekly and compensated $500 but while he had extended the mortgage he nevertheless owes them the first $200.

You have the full instance of D whom borrowed a few little loans which range from $600 to $1875 and it has been built to spend $19,500 in interest alone. Borrowers usually wind up having to pay huge amounts of great interest on successive loans that are small

A bill had been passed away in Washington State check that is regulating and vendors. The bill created a thorough scheme that is statutory manage the cash advance industry that included a few customer security conditions too.

Based on the Bill:

The term that is maximum of loan is 45 times. The mortgage could be extended supplied no additional charges or interest is imposed.

The maximum stability that might be owed by way of a debtor up to a loan provider on a single or higher loans cannot surpass $700.

The attention price is 15% for a financial loan quantity below $500. In the event that borrowed quantity surpasses $500 a 10% interest is charged for the percentage of the mortgage surpassing $500.

One post-dated check is permitted as collateral per loan sanctioned. Hardly any other type of

security is permitted.

In the eventuality of a standard with a debtor, the next limitations use:

?» As determined because of the DFI guideline, the financial institution may charge just an one-time cost to the debtor.

?» loan providers are allowed to just simply simply take civil action but can recover just the concept quantity while the collection costs.

?» loan online payday loans Indiana providers are forbidden from threatening the borrowers with unlawful prosecution as an element of its collection efforts.

?» Payment plan: if somebody has successively lent four times and when he’s got maybe maybe not defaulted in the final loan, the debtor is eligible to work down a repayment plan with all the loan provider at the mercy of the after conditions.

?» An agreement on paper that is finalized by both events is needed.

?» The debtor gets 60 times to cover from the loan

?» The debtor is permitted to spend the mortgage in three re payments.

A debtor has got the directly to rescind the mortgage within one time of their inception.

Rescission is effected because of the debtor going back the concept add up to the lending company.

Lenders must conform to federal legislation such as the Truth-In- Lending Act and work out certain disclosures to its consumers. The APR needs to be disclosed.

Credit Unions are fast becoming an alternative to your lenders that are payday providing smaller loans at reasonable prices.

The Coalition of Community developing finance institutions, together with nationwide Federation of Community developing Credit Unions, will give you more assistance for everyone enthusiastic about credit union loans.

Before opting for pay day loans try asking buddies or loved ones for cash, decide to try asking the boss for cash loan in the paycheck or give consideration to an advance loan on your own charge cards.

Borrow just up to you are able to repay along with your next paycheck, repay the mortgage on time, and borrow just from 1 loan provider at any given time.

Payday advances can cause bankruptcy and complicate matters that are financial think twice before borrowing and when situation helps it be required to borrow, be sure to make conditions to not ever expand or move on the loan.
